Overview

Shuangfeng Han is a researcher affiliated with China Mobile (China) based in China. Their primary field of study is engineering, with a significant focus on electrical and electronic engineering, which accounts for the majority of their publications. They are also involved in research related to computer networks and communications, aerospace engineering, media technology, and computer vision and pattern recognition.

The main research topics covered in Shuangfeng Han's work include:

  • Advanced MIMO Systems Optimization
  • Advanced Wireless Communication Technologies
  • Full-Duplex Wireless Communications
  • Energy Harvesting in Wireless Networks
  • Millimeter-Wave Propagation and Modeling
  • Telecommunications and Broadcasting Technologies
  • Software-Defined Networks and 5G

Han frequently collaborates with several co-authors, including I Chih-Lin, Chao-Kai Wen, Shi Jin, Xiaoyun Wang, and Tian Xie. Among these, I Chih-Lin appears as a recurrent partner in multiple research works.
